Oracle cursor fetch
WebThe FETCH statement retrieves the rows. With a FOR UPDATE cursor, the rows are locked when the cursor is opened. If formal parameters are declared, actual parameters must be passed to the cursor. The formal parameters of a cursor must be IN parameters; they cannot return values to actual parameters. WebThe REF CURSOR is a data type in the Oracle PL/SQL language. It represents a cursor or a result set in Oracle Database. The OracleRefCursor object is a corresponding ODP.NET type for the REF CURSOR type. This section discusses the following aspects of using the REF CURSOR data type and OracleRefCursor objects: Obtaining an OracleRefCursor Object
Oracle cursor fetch
Did you know?
WebFetching into a record with a cursor in a collection (BULK COLLECT INTO) Definition The OPEN-FOR statement executes the query associated with a cursor variable. It's an important statement of the dynamic sql Management. It allocates database resources to process the query and identifies the result set – the rows that meet the query conditions. WebApr 10, 2024 · I have a script that was being executed with sqlplus until now, and I want to execute it with python. I checked the python-oracledb documentation but still couldn't figure it out. What I tried doing is something like this: sql = """ DECLARE v_version VARCHAR (32); v_dbname VARCHAR (32); v_patch VARCHAR (32); v_sql VARCHAR (255); BEGIN SELECT ...
WebApr 14, 2024 · The following sections demonstrate how BULK COLLECT works in Oracle and how to migrate functions using BULK COLLECT into PostgreSQL. BULK COLLECT using … WebJan 8, 2013 · declare cursor cTest is select * from (select 'one' from dual union all select 'two' from dual); lvText varchar2 (10); begin open cTest; fetch cTest into lvText; close cTest; dbms_output.put_line (lvText); end; / That consistently returns just the result "one", even though there are two rows in the cursor. If I re-write the code like this:
WebFirst, establish a connection to the Oracle Database using the cx_Oracle.connect () method. Second, create a Cursor object from the Connection object using the Connection.cursor () method. Third, execute an SQL statement to select data from one or more tables using the Cursor.execute () method. WebFETCH Statement. The FETCH statement retrieves rows of data from the result set of a multi-row query. You can fetch rows one at a time, several at a time, or all at once. The …
WebA cursor attribute that can be appended to the name of a cursor or cursor variable. Before the first fetch from an open cursor, cursor_name%FOUND returns NULL. Afterward, it returns TRUE if the last fetch returned a row, or FALSE if the last fetch failed to return a row. host_cursor_variable_name
WebMay 18, 2024 · Fetch Methods After :meth:`Cursor.execute ()`, the cursor is returned as a convenience. This allows code to iterate over rows like: cur = connection. cursor () for row in cur. execute ( "select * from MyTable" ): print ( row) Rows can also be fetched one at a time using the method :meth:`Cursor.fetchone ()`: chime send money to friendsWebJul 16, 2024 · 基本使用方法及示例 1、基本结构: CREATE OR REPLACE PROCEDURE 存储过程名字 (参数1 IN NUMBER,参数2 IN NUMBER) AS 变量1 INTEGER :=0; 变量2 DATE; BEGIN END 存储过程名字 2、无参形式的procedure: --无参procedure create or replace procedure pro_no_param is begin dbms_output.put_line('the procedure without para […] graduate accounting scholarshipsWebOct 30, 2011 · Cursor Variable in Nested Block. I have a package that has procedures that open cursor variables and print the queries of sample schema HR. There's one procedure … chimes forceWebExplanation: Here we are using a cursor ‘cur’ within a function ‘Search_Students’. Within the function, we are declaring the cursor. After declaration, the cursor is opened to fetch the … graduate admission officerWebApr 9, 2024 · Oracle Database の Cursor を置換するロジックについては、次のホワイトペーパーに記載されている。 Guide to Migrating from Oracle to SQL Server 2014 and Azure SQL Database; 移行方針. 特になし。 変換例 変換例 1 For ループのカーソル変換 Oracle Database のコード chime setup arlo kbWebMar 9, 2024 · Cursor’s fetchmany () method returns the number of rows specified by size argument. the default value is 1. If the specified size is 100, then it returns 100 rows. Let try to fetch 3 rows from table using a cursor.fetchmany (size) graduate admissions long island universityWebApr 9, 2024 · Oracle Database の Cursor を置換するロジックについては、次のホワイトペーパーに記載されている。 Guide to Migrating from Oracle to SQL Server 2014 and … graduate admissions northwestern university